2. POSSIBLE REACTIONS OF THE PERSIAN AND TOP SECRET IRAQI. ARMED FORCES IN THE EVENT OF BRITISH FORCES OCCUPYING ABADAN ISLAND THE COMMITTEE considered a minute+ by the Secretary covering a reportby the Joint Intelligence Committee (Middle East) examining the possible reactions of the Persian and Iraqi armed forces in the event of British forces occupying Abadan Island. MR. BRAIN, referring to paragraph 2 of the Annex to the report by the Joint Intelligence Committee (Middle East), agreed that the Persian Government would certainly be most reluctant to accede to any demand for the entry of foreign troops into its territories in view of Russian reaction.
